An item consisting of blades, vanes or paddles equally spaced around the periphery or face of a hub, rotor or wheel. It is turbine wheel or shaft driven. Designed primarily as a means for absorbing the energy and to act as a governing force for a turbine wheel. Also aids in drawing ram air through a heat exchanger. May be used to compress the air required to drive the turbine wheel. It is a rotating part of an aircraft cooling turbine.
